Clay Evans, Olympic Silver Medalist Swimmer and Founder of Southern California Aquatics (SCAQ) joins California Triathlon Soup to discuss his experiences representing Canada at the Olympics in Munich in 1972 and Montreal in 1976 where he won an Olympic silver medal. Clay is the founder of SCAQ, the nation’s largest master’s swim program at over 1,000 athletes and was a four year All-American at UCLA and broke over 40 Masters National and World records.
